Kansas City Royals' Salvador Perez initiated a mock feud between Patrick Mahomes and Tom Brady on Tuesday. Perez lost a wager to a former teammate and had to wear a Tom Brady jersey. While wearing that jersey he went on camera to say that Patrick Mahomes was the best.

The statement caused Tom Brady to share the post from his Twitter account and that led to Patrick Mahomes firing back with a comment of his own. Let's take a look at what the two quarterbacks had to say to each other.

Tom had Brady seen the post on the Kansas City Royals' Twitter account.

In response, he said: "Nahhh I think actions always speak louder than words with a wink emoji."
Patrick Mahomes fired back at Tom Brady by saying: "I guess we will see in 20 years... with a shoulder shrug emoji and a smile emoji."

There's a lot of respect between the two quarterbacks. We've seen that in interviews leading up to Super Bowl 55. Both have done remarkable things during their careers.

Tom Brady and the Tampa Bay Buccaneers dominated Patrick Mahomes and the Chiefs in Super Bowl 55. This debate is very similar to the LeBron James vs Michael Jordan one. The only difference is that Brady and Mahomes have played against each other multiple times.

Tom Brady has won seven Super Bowl rings and five Super Bowl MVPs. Patrick Mahomes is the future of the NFL, but to say he's the best is a stretch. Brady has done things in his career that will never be repeated.
